Output 56c598ae116048e127b341918c0e58621ed5007e1340153cb97b966f5ca999eb:38

value
621000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7baf864d5ca43339c4403bc6e9b75802f5f76515 OP_EQUAL
address
3Cy1JoY4oka418rXp6TWw3heK1MpH618v2
transaction
56c598ae116048e127b341918c0e58621ed5007e1340153cb97b966f5ca999eb
confirmations
234042
spent
true